424. The Nature of Grace: Christ Is Our Life


Much has been said about accepting Jesus Christ into our lives, yet the gospel declares that He has accepted you into His life. Our past life does not exist before God because that person died at the cross with Christ. The pure nature of grace that brought salvation apart from works is often frowned upon by those who can't pull away from the magnet of self-righteousness. Why? They stumble over the idea that grace is sovereign. Grace has no fulfilled conditions on man's part to wait for and it can and often does place the worst deservers in the highest favors.

423. The Nature of Grace: Grace Does it All


God has blessed us beyond measure with His grace, and He Himself has made us worthy and accepted by Him. When it comes to living in this grace, rather than asking God to "bless our efforts," we trust instead that God does it all (it's His work that He does in us) and He willingly and gladly invites us to come along with Him and take part in what He's doing! Knowing that God's grace is completely underserved by us, and that we can't do anything to make ourselves worthy of it, really does bring about a sense of restful humility.

422. The Nature of Grace: God Acting Freely


What was the reason for God to give you His Spirit? "We have been given the Spirit who is from God so that we may know and understand the things freely given to us by God." (I Cor 2:12). No requirements, promises or obligations to fulfill. His extension of unconditional grace towards us originates from His nature of love. Grace is uncaused by us as recipients. The act of grace in our lives is rooted completely on the one who gave it, not on the receiver.
